Output 64ebdc0d91bb284cd950bd7e2ed18b44243a5ed5bda57dad0054722e90e30e3a:0

value
9664190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de31d2c3a20db32b6e6d3f3ec8b8522587c090e OP_EQUAL
address
3Bi3ecCAcsu5WVk9G9JpVKsYNxuy4a4sku
transaction
64ebdc0d91bb284cd950bd7e2ed18b44243a5ed5bda57dad0054722e90e30e3a
confirmations
149
spent
true